There is a very big difference between limited supply and low supply, a limited supply is very important it does not matter if the max supply of a coin is 10 million or 100 millions as long as there is a limit and that number never changes, bitcoin will still be have the same market cap even if the max supply was 210 millions, we will have 10 times our current holdings and each coin will have one tenth of its current value.

Low supply is  always not the best way to find gems. is depend on its price too. if its a 10 billion supply coin and its price is $0.001 then we can say its undervalued. also if there is $2 priced coin with 50 million supply then it also undervalued. so always find the marketcap of that coin. if it has low marketcap then it has more chance for huge growth.

good project means projects with solid tech and good partnerships. if you see there product and idea is good then its a good project.

Also if there team members are experienced and worked in blockhain industry then its a good team. communication, meeting deadlines and active team members make it a good team.
